This shows you the differences between two versions of the page.
| — |
kurs:30.11 [2014/09/10 21:22] (current) |
||
|---|---|---|---|
| Line 1: | Line 1: | ||
| + | ====== 30.11. ====== | ||
| + | ==== Prozeduren ==== | ||
| + | **Übung 1** [[Übung 1|View Code]]\\ | ||
| + | Erstelle einen Cursor, der die ersten 5 Mitarbeiter (alphabethisch aufsteigend sortiert) \\ | ||
| + | eines Departments, das durch den User eingegeben wird, ausgibt. \\ | ||
| + | ---- | ||
| + | **Übung 2** [[Übung 2.1|View Code]]\\ | ||
| + | Erstelle einen Cursor, der allen Angestellten, die unter 5000 verdienen, einen Bonus von 20% \\ | ||
| + | in der Spalte "Bonus" einträgt. Die anderen erhalten einen Bunus von 5%.\\ | ||
| + | ---- | ||
| + | **Übung 3** [[Übung 2.2|View Code]]\\ | ||
| + | Erweiterte Version der Übung 2. Alle Angestellten, die um mehr als 10% weniger verdienen wie \\ | ||
| + | der nächst höhere bekommen 20% Bonus, die anderen nur 5%. Alle die das gleiche verdienen wie \\ | ||
| + | der nächst höhere, müssen auch den gleichen Bonus bekommen wie der Angestellte mit gleichem Gehalt.\\ | ||
| + | ---- | ||
| + | **Übung 4** \\ | ||
| + | Beispiel 1 für Exceptions //P_Raise_Exception// [[übung 3|View Code]] \\ | ||
| + | Beispiel 2 für Exceptions //P_Error// [[übung 3.2|View Code]] | ||
| + | ==== Funktionen ==== | ||
| + | **Übung 1** [[übung 4.2|View Code]]\\ | ||